Technical Field
The invention belongs to the field of sanitary ware, and particularly relates to a device for detecting and deeply repairing a leakage of a toilet inner pipe in the sanitary ware.
Background
In a toilet used in a high-rise bathroom, a discharge pipe for excrement is extremely long, and when the discharge pipe is broken on a certain floor or in an interlayer, mixed sewage leaks through the broken part when all users above the broken floor wash the toilet after excretion, and strong odor is also emitted.

The specific use mode and function of the embodiment are as follows:
when the toilet used in a bathroom at a high level is found, when the inside of a discharge pipeline of excrement is possibly damaged, the inner pipe leak detection deep repairing device 9 is placed into the toilet, the length limit of a connecting line for the inner pipe leak detection deep repairing device 9 is released by the telescopic regulator 2, the toilet is flushed, the inner pipe leak detection deep repairing device 9 enters the discharge pipeline along with water flow in the toilet, a scanning eye 98 is started through the regulating and controlling panel 6 after the moving length is reached, a user can detect whether a crack occurs in the area from the display screen 4 or not so as to cause leakage, the inner pipe leak detection deep repairing device 9 slowly rises back under the control of the telescopic regulator 2, when the crack area is detected, an inner connecting line 961 and a micro motor complete electric energy conversion and transmit the electric energy to a rotating wheel 9445 under the connection of the regulating and controlling panel 6, when the shaft is in the shape of an internal thread and is meshed with the inner threaded sleeve 934, the shaft is controlled to ascend to push the single magnetic ring 932 to move upwards, when the single magnetic ring 932 is pushed to move to the top end of the bipolar magnetic attraction lantern ring 931, because the outer ring of the single magnetic ring 932 and the magnetic block at the top end of the outer poking type water sealing mechanism 95 are in the same polarity, strong mutual repulsion force is generated when the single magnetic ring 932 is close to the magnetic attraction area of the bipolar magnetic attraction lantern ring 931, the sealing sheet 951 rotates around the axis wheel 954 to be unfolded outwards to be in a vertical state, the highly compressed cotton ring 942 absorbs gas inside the exhaust pipe after losing the constraint of the sealing sheet 951 to be stretched outwards, moisture on the inner wall of the leakage pipe is sucked to be dried, the repairing sleeve 943 is driven to stretch outwards when the sealing sheet 951 extends out, waterproof glue for quick drying repairing is filled inside the repairing sleeve 943, and the wall thickness of the stored repairing liquid is reduced after, after being broken by the repair liquid breaking mechanism 944, slight bursting occurs, and the repair liquid is sprayed to the outside of the highly compressed cotton ring 942, so that the crack on the inner wall contaminated with the repair liquid gradually hardens after standing.
